Understanding the bids and awards committee form
The bids and awards committee form is instrumental in public bidding processes, serving as a structured tool to facilitate the selection of contractors or service providers. Its primary purpose is to capture essential information regarding bidders and project specifications, thereby ensuring a fair and transparent evaluation process.
This form maintains a critical role in the integrity of the bidding system, providing details pertinent to the evaluation, such as bidder qualifications and evaluation criteria. Key stakeholders typically include the procurement team, bidders (contractors or service providers), and various oversight entities who monitor compliance with regulations.
Key components of the bids and awards committee form
A well-structured bids and awards committee form contains multiple components that must be completed accurately to avoid complications in the bidding process. These components include required information such as bidder details, project specifications, and evaluation criteria.
Additional supporting documentation often needed may include prequalification of bidders, which verifies capabilities, and compliance certificates that confirm adherence to regulations.
Step-by-step instructions for filling out the form
Effective completion of the bids and awards committee form involves several distinct sections, each requiring careful attention to detail. Section 1 gathers basic information such as the date of the bid and project title. Accurate input ensures that the form is valid and can be processed without delays.
Section 2 focuses on detailing bidder information, which includes checking the credentials of the bidders. This might involve contacting previous clients to validate their past experiences and ensuring compliance with any required qualifications for the project.
In Section 3, it's crucial to outline the project details comprehensively, defining the scope and requirements clearly. Ambiguity can lead to discrepancies in bidding responses. Effective communication, using clear language and defined terminologies, assists in laying out an unambiguous project expectation.
Lastly, Section 4 focuses on evaluation metrics. Establish appropriate scoring systems that align with the importance of different criteria. For instance, if cost-effectiveness is vital, ensure this parameter carries more weight in the evaluation.

Filing and managing the bids and awards committee form
Once the bids and awards committee form is completed, efficient filing is paramount. Best practices include using digital storage solutions that enable easy access and retrieval of forms. Cloud-based platforms can facilitate this process, ensuring that all stakeholders have necessary access while also maintaining version control.
Moreover, keeping records of bidder interactions is crucial not only for transparency but also for future audits. Establishing an audit trail helps validate the selection process and tracks compliance with all regulations governing the bids.
